Equilibrium Analysis and Simulation Calculation of Four-Star Type Crank Linkage Mechanism

open access: yesMachines, 2023
Unbalanced inertia force is inevitably generated during the operation of crank linkage. It is one of the main excitation sources of air compressor vibration and the focus of managing air compressor vibration noise.

Dynamic Simulation of Crank-group Driving Mechanism with Clearance

open access: yesInternational Journal of Online and Biomedical Engineering (iJOE), 2016
The crank-group driving mechanism includes a group of redundant constraints. This mechanism can move as a driving mechanism under ideal conditions, but it may be stuck because of the processing errors in practical applications. So, some clearances are reserved between the pin hole and the pin to ensure that the crank-group driving mechanism can achieve
